Low temperature curing, hard enamel. Requires only 200° F (93° C) for one hour and the result is a ceramic-like surface.

A two-part, liquid system, in which the catalyst and the colour are mixed in a 2-to-1 proportion.

Can be brushed on, sprayed on or can be built up in successive layers. Has a hardness of 60-75 on the Sward scale, as compared to kiln-fired enamel 65-80, which requires 1500 °F (816 °C) to cure.

Thirty vibrant colours are available which can be mixed. Adheres to metals, wood, plastics, ceramics, etc, and can be stoned and polished.
